Six Flags Presents: Sharks in the Dark

Come sleep with the fishes!

Vallejo's Discovery Kingdom hosts what it calls "a slumber party like no other."  Children have a sleep-over party with some of the most misunderstood animals on Earth, sharks. 

Bring your sleeping bag, pillow, and toothbrush. Six Flags provides the food, fun, and sea creatures. Slumber party guests participate in a squid dissection, fun games that cover all of the oceanic residents, a talk with one of the Shark Aquarists, and sleep in the Shark Experience.
